Unsung Poem by Shirley Harrison

Unsung

You are the king of my universe
your poetry sets my heart ablaze
where the river was born to a peaceful flow
we stand together as one sweet soul

In this the tempestuous ocean of life
our paths have never crossed
there is no greater sorrow
knowing our hands will never touch
but you are deep within me

my love of poetry
has led me to your wisdom


'Love which absolves no one is beloved from loving'


you have captured my imagination

with your fiery charm


and for eternity you will stay



but I?



I, my love...



will die my sweet death unsung.

Unsung
